<br />Regular Council Meeting <br />9/18/89 <br />Page 8 <br />Mr. Ramos will prepare legislation for the next Caucus. <br />Mr. Hovancsek said he feels on-site detention would be fairer and the <br />property owners would be responsible for maintaining it. Mayor's Appointment to Planning and Zoning - Mrs. Cinco, seconded by <br />Mr. Rinker, made a motion to approve the Mayor's appointment to the <br />Planning and Zoning Commission of Mark Kusner. Mr. Kusner is <br />completing the balance of Dr. Rosenthal's term. <br />Roll Call: AYES: All <br />NAYS: None <br />Motion Carried <br />Appointment Confirmed <br />Mr. Ramos administered the oath of office to Mark Kusner. <br />Planning Consultant - Regional Planning - Mr. Ramos said he has <br />received one resume and hopes to receive another one this week. He <br />said he should be able to give 2-3 names to Council at the next Caucus. <br />6706 Bonnieview Road - Mr. Amendola said he got as far as Seneca with <br />the back hoe. He has Bonnieview to do then they will be through with <br />the ditch problems and relocating swales. <br />Real Estate Fee and Flood Plain Fee - Mr. Patrick said that he has been <br />working with the Cleveland Area Board of Realtors and that this item <br />should be reviewed at Caucus. <br />Rear Yard Swale - 6847 Wildwood Trail - Mr. Amendola said they will <br />start laying pipe in a couple of days. <br />Street Lighting - Aintree, Derby, & Hunt Circle - Mr. Amendola said a <br />motion to award the contract for t$e ditching work, etc. on Aintree, <br />Hunt, and Derby should be made whenever appropriate. Two informal bids <br />were received: Pompia Suglia, $4,350, R& D Trenching Co., $ <br />Mr. Flynn, seconded by Mr. Basile, made a motion to approve the <br />expenditure in the amount of $4,350 to Pompia Suglia for ditching work <br />on Aintree Park Drive, Hunt Circle, and Derby Drive. <br />Roll Call: AYES: All <br />NAYS: None Motion Carried <br />Expenditure Approved <br />Storm Water Management - Mr. Patrick said he is still working on this <br />and he is getting additional information. He is trying to get what he <br />can from Forest Park.
